Frequently asked questions

Which city is better for raising a family โ€” Chattanooga or Indianapolis?

Based on housing costs, income, taxes, and overall affordability, Indianapolis scores better for families. 2-bedroom rent is $1,550/mo in Indianapolis vs $1,650/mo. Chattanooga is approximately 3% cheaper overall. That said, both cities have strong family communities โ€” the right choice depends on your career, lifestyle, and proximity to family.

What is the average 2-bedroom rent in Chattanooga vs Indianapolis?

As of Q1 2026, median 2BR rent is $1,650/month in Chattanooga and $1,550/month in Indianapolis. Indianapolis is 6% cheaper for a family-sized apartment.

Can a family afford to buy a home in Chattanooga or Indianapolis?

The price-to-income ratio in Chattanooga is 5.4ร— ($275K median home, $51K median income). In Indianapolis it's 4.7ร— ($260K home, $55K income). A ratio below 3ร— is generally considered affordable โ€” Indianapolis is more achievable for first-time family homebuyers.

How much does childcare cost in Chattanooga vs Indianapolis?

Estimated infant/toddler childcare runs approximately $1,118/month in Chattanooga and $1,157/month in Indianapolis, based on national averages scaled by each city's cost-of-living index. Annual childcare cost difference: ~$468/year.

Which city has lower taxes for families?

Chattanooga (Tennessee) has no state income tax vs Indianapolis's 3.2% rate. For a dual-income family earning $120K combined, that difference is roughly $320/month in take-home pay.
